Stack parking is a car parking system, that provides independent parking space for both upper and lower levels.
The vehicles are parked on the platforms.
Lower-level platforms are driven horizontally using a motor connected to traction.
Upper-level platforms are driven vertically using individual hydraulic cylinders connected to each platform. one vacant space is used for shifting the ground floor parking space sideways, thus making it possible to go up the lower floor parking space situated below the to entry-level.
TECHNICAL SPECIFICATIONS – Model EMC-4200 | |
---|---|
Max. Lifting Load | 2000 Kg. |
Total Length | 4300 MM |
Total Width | 2332 MM |
Drive Through Width | 2084 MM |
Total Hight | 2800 MM |
Max. Lifting Hight | 1700/1800/1900/2000 mm |
Lifting/Lowering Time | 50/45 Sec |
Electrical Required | 3 Phase, 415V, AC, 50HZ |
Motor | Helical brake geared motor, 3HP, 2.2KW 1400RPM With Gear |
Drive: lift mechanism | Chain & 12mm Thickness Rope Wire |
Safety Points | Electrical / Mechanical Safety: Helical brake geared motor, phase reversal, limit switch, Sensors, Mechanical Lock |
Runway Platform | Galvanized platform with 2 mm Thickness |
Platform Side Support Structure | MS Side Supports 2 MM Thickness. Height 200 mm, Length 4000 mm |
Column Structure | H-Section Size 150X150 and 6 MM Thickness with A Columns Height 2800MM |
Lock Release | Electric Auto Release |
MODEL | UPPER LEVEL | LOWER LEVEL |
---|---|---|
EMC-4200 | Sedan/Hatchback | SUV/Sedan/Hatchback |
